In these last years, a great deal of interest has been devoted to double-skin facades due to the advantages claimed by this technology (in terms of energy saving in the cold season, high-tech image, protection from external noise and wind loads). The advent of computers and other office equipment increased the internal heat gains in most offices. Highly glazed facade become very common. This, together with the extra heat gains from the electric lighting made necessary by deep floor plans, and the wider use of false ceilings, increased the risk overheating. To preserve comfort and reduce cooling loads, it is important to apply natural cooling strategies. This article examines the efficiency of the various strategies in an office building with and without a double-skin facade during a sunny summer day. It mainly studies the natural night ventilation possibility in related to the double skin orientation and the speed and orientation wind. In this matter, we choose to study a multistory double-skin facades behavior. Simulations were realized with TAS software on the building proposed in the frame of the subtask A of the Task 27 (Performance of solar facade components) of the International Energy Agency, Solar Heating and Cooling Program.
